Alphabet’s $32 Billion Cybersecurity Play

If approved, the technology giant will make the largest acquisition in its company’s history by purchasing Wiz. (00:14) Jason Moser and Ricky Mulvey discuss: - Why Alphabet is spending $32 billion on a cloud security company. - BYD’s announcement that it can charge an electric vehicle battery in five minutes. - Robinhood rolling out prediction markets on its platform. Then, (18:51) Alison Southwick and Robert Brokamp answer mailbag questions about keeping cash on the sidelines and health savings accounts.
